Indulge in the pinnacle of luxury living with this exceptional lower penthouse suite, meticulously crafted by Tridel, offering an unparalleled blend of sophistication and style in the heart of downtown Toronto. Steps from the Financial District, Ripley's Aquarium, The Well shopping, fine dining, and vibrant entertainment, this residence promises a lifestyle of utmost refinement. Revel in panoramic views of the city skyline and the serene beauty of Lake Ontario, with the iconic CN Tower gracing your daily horizon. With only three units on this coveted lower penthouse level and controlled elevator floor access, privacy and exclusivity are guaranteed. Enter a realm of culinary excellence in the formal chef's kitchen, equipped with premium, built-in European appliances, highlighted by a stunning marble waterfall countertop. The expansive living and dining areas, along with an open concept den, are designed for grand entertaining, with 10 ft ceiling, large windows and optimal natural light exposure, complemented by clear grade oak flooring throughout. The suite features two opulent ensuite bathrooms, including a primary ensuite with luxurious radiant heated flooring, and spacious walk-in closet in the primary bedroom. For added convenience, the unit includes three dedicated parking spots (tandem + single) and one storage locker beside the tandem parking spot. Residents enjoy exclusive access to a private terrace on the 47th floor, complete with lounge furniture and an outdoor kitchen w/ BBQ, offering an outdoor retreat that only those on the 44th to penthouse levels can access.

Who lives here?

Entertainment District, Toronto is a central Toronto neighbourhood notable for its singles, renters, university grads, executives and business, science, education, law & public sector and arts & culture professionals. Residents tend to be younger with a significant number of youth aged 20 to 24 and adults aged 25 to 44.
